Coastal properties are booming more than ever thanks to the pent-up travel demand after a long COVID-19 quarantine period, along with strategic, fast-paced infrastructure development. Just a 2-hour drive from Ho Chi Minh City, Ixora Ho Tram by Fusion, nestled inside the 164-hectare premier Ho Tram Strip complex, is one of the few projects that has attracted special attention from discerning investors.
Addressing the Coastal Appeal seminar held on October 14, 2020 in Ho Chi Minh City by
Vietnam Investment Review (VIR), Do Thien Anh Tuan from Fulbright University Vietnam said that Vietnam currently has 19 coastal economic zones with the combined scale of 47-48 per cent of the national GDP, of which, the marine economy accounts for 20-22 per cent.
